Patent number: 11843785Abstract: The present disclosure relates to a bit-width control method of bi-directional optical flow (BDOF) for coding a video signal. The method includes obtaining a first reference picture I(0) and a second reference picture I(1) associated with a video block, obtaining first prediction samples I(0)(i,j) of the video block from a reference block in the first reference picture I(0), obtaining second prediction samples I(1)(i,j) of the video block from a reference block in the second reference picture I(1), controlling internal bit-widths of the BDOF by deriving internal bit-widths of intermediate parameters, obtaining motion refinements for samples in the video block based on the BDOF being applied to the video block based on the first prediction samples I(0)(i,j) and the second prediction samples I(1)(i,j), and obtaining bi-prediction samples of the video block based on the motion refinements.Type: GrantFiled: September 15, 2021Date of Patent: December 12, 2023Assignee: BEIJING DAJIA INTERNET INFORMATION TECHNOLOGY CO., LTD.Inventors: Xiaoyu Xiu, Yi-Wen Chen, Xianglin Wang

Patent number: 11841446Abstract: The present application discloses a positioning method and an apparatus, which relate to the technical field of intelligent driving. A specific implementation solution is: determining a first positioning result using point cloud data collected by lidar in combination with a laser point cloud reflection value map; constructing a constraint condition using the first positioning result, where the constraint condition is used to accelerate a convergence speed of solving a receiver position using observation data; performing GNSS-PPP positioning using the constraint condition in combination with observation data of a GNSS receiver to obtain a second positioning result. Using this solution, lidar positioning technology is combined with GNSS-PPP positioning technology to realize a purpose of not relying on a GNSS base station.Type: GrantFiled: March 26, 2021Date of Patent: December 12, 2023Assignee: BEIJING BAIDU NETCOM SCIENCE TECHNOLOGY CO., LTD.Inventors: Wenjie Liu, Renlan Cai, Xiaotao Li, Shiyu Song

Patent number: 11844179Abstract: An electronic component series includes a base tape mainly composed of paper and having a multiplicity of accommodation recesses formed continuously at predetermined intervals for accommodating electronic components each having a substantially rectangular parallelepiped shape with an L dimension of less than or equal to 0.6 mm, a W dimension of less than or equal to 0.3 mm, and a T dimension of less than or equal to 0.3 mm; the electronic components accommodated in the accommodation recesses; and a cover tape continuously adhered to a surface of the base tape to cover the accommodation recesses. The electronic components are lifted from the accommodation recesses by peeling off the cover tape. Each of the accommodation recesses has a bottom surface inclined in a range of from 10° to 20° with respect to the surface of the base tape to be deeper toward a downstream in a conveyance direction.Type: GrantFiled: October 5, 2020Date of Patent: December 12, 2023Assignee: Murata Manufacturing Co., Ltd.Inventor: Yasuhiro Shimizu

Patent number: 11843391Abstract: This application discloses a temperature feedback control apparatus, method. The method includes two electric switches, a feedback control unit and an optical component. A first electric switch is configured to control that only a first channel of at least two channels that correspond to the first electric switch is conducted at a moment, to feed back an optical signal of a target optical component connected to the first channel to the feedback control unit. The feedback control unit is configured to calculate temperature of the corresponding optical component based on an electrical signal converted from the optical signal, to obtain a control signal. The second electric switch is configured to control, when the first channel is conducted, that only the second channel is conducted, to transmit the control signal to the target optical component to adjust its temperature. The optical component connects to both the first and second channels.Type: GrantFiled: September 20, 2021Date of Patent: December 12, 2023Assignee: HUAWEI TECHNOLOGIES CO., LTD.Inventors: Xu Sun, Jiao Wang, Yuchen Liu, Rui Li, Nguyen Binh Le

Patent number: 11841595Abstract: To suppress a variation in characteristics of a transistor due to a released gas from an organic insulating film so that reliability of a display device is increased. The display device includes a transistor, an organic insulating film which is provided over the transistor in order to reduce unevenness due to the transistor, and a capacitor over the organic insulating film. An entire surface of the organic insulating film is not covered with components (a transparent conductive layer and an inorganic insulating film) of the capacitor, and a released gas from the organic insulating film can be released to the outside from exposed part of an upper surface of the organic insulating film.Type: GrantFiled: December 21, 2022Date of Patent: December 12, 2023Assignee: Semiconductor Energy Laboratory Co., Ltd.Inventors: Masatoshi Yokoyama, Shigeki Komori, Manabu Sato, Kenichi Okazaki, Shunpei Yamazaki
